Quality Manager for a Mega Project in Luleå, Northern Sweden

Reference: r2iwgim98av7elpm684l

We are seeking an experienced Quality Manager to support the delivery of a major industrial project in Luleå, Northern Sweden. This is a senior role with responsibility for establishing, implementing and maintaining quality standards across the project lifecycle. You will work closely with project management, engineering, procurement, construction teams, contractors and suppliers to ensure that all activities comply with contractual requirements, applicable legislation, recognised industry standards and approved project procedures.

Your duties will include developing and maintaining the project Quality Management Plan, inspection and test plans, quality procedures, audit schedules and reporting routines. You will coordinate quality inspections, reviews, audits and verification activities, while monitoring non-conformities, corrective actions, preventive measures and lessons learned. The role will also involve reviewing supplier and contractor quality documentation, supporting technical and commercial teams during procurement, and ensuring that records, certificates, test results and handover documentation are complete, accurate and properly controlled.

The successful candidate will bring substantial experience in quality management within large-scale construction, engineering, manufacturing, infrastructure or industrial projects. A relevant technical or engineering qualification, together with formal training in quality management, auditing or related disciplines, is preferred. You should be confident interpreting specifications, standards and contractual requirements, and experienced in using quality tools, root-cause analysis and continuous improvement methods. Strong communication and stakeholder-management skills are essential, as is the ability to influence teams and maintain high standards in a demanding project environment. Experience working with international contractors, complex supply chains and multidisciplinary project teams will be highly valued. Fluency in English is required; knowledge of Swedish or other Nordic languages is advantageous. The position is based in Luleå and may require regular presence on site, with occasional travel to suppliers, contractors or other project locations.
